Hyperliquid Strategies posts $165 million net loss for nine months ended March 31 as HYPE treasury grows

Hyperliquid Strategies has reported a significant net loss of $165 million for the nine months ending March 31, which has raised eyebrows in the crypto investment community. Despite this financial setback, the firm has been actively acquiring HYPE tokens, having deployed around $216 million to acquire approximately 7.3 million tokens since its inception in December 2025. The latest financial disclosures indicate that the firm is continuously investing in its treasury, suggesting a long-term strategy in the face of current losses.
